Two novel silver complexes [Ag-2(Hsal)(2)](n) (1) and [Ag-2(oda)](n) (2) (H(2)sal = salicylic acid, H(2)oda = oxydiacetatic acid) were synthesized hydrothermally by reaction of AgNO3 with H(2)sal or H2oda and characterized by IR spectroscopy, elemental analysis, and single-crystal X-ray diffraction. Compound 1 shows a 2D metal-or-ganic architecture connected by mu(3)-eta(1):eta(1):eta(1)-salicylato ligands and Ag- Ag interactions. Compound 2 displays a 3D metal-organic network formed by mu(7)-(eta(2):eta(1))-(eta(2):eta(1))-eta(1)-oxydiacetato ligands and Ag-Ag interactions. The photoluminescence properties of both complexes were also investigated.
